No man‘s Sky Settlement Overhaul: Key Features and Highlights

No Man’s Sky, the expansive and ever-evolving space exploration game developed by Hello Games, continues to captivate players with its innovative updates. The latest addition, highlighted by Sean Murray, introduces a comprehensive Settlement Overhaul that enhances the gameplay experience significantly. This summary delves into the exciting new features players can expect, focusing on the key aspects that elevate town management and interaction within the game.

Settlement Overhaul

The Settlement Overhaul is a game-changing feature that allows players to engage in a more immersive and strategic experience. Players can now manage multiple towns, which adds depth to the gameplay. This overhaul transforms the way players interact with settlements, making it essential to consider the unique needs and characteristics of each town.

Own Multiple Towns

One of the standout features of the Settlement Overhaul is the ability to own and manage multiple towns simultaneously. This expansion not only enriches the gameplay but also introduces new strategic elements. Players can diversify their resources, manage different economies, and create unique identities for each town they own. This feature encourages players to explore various gameplay styles, from aggressive resource gathering to diplomatic town management.

Squadron Defences

The introduction of Squadron Defences is a significant enhancement that adds an exciting layer of strategy to town management. Players must now consider the security of their settlements against potential threats. This feature allows players to build defenses and strategize their town’s security, ensuring that their citizens remain safe from invasion or attacks. This element of strategic planning is crucial for players who want to create thriving, protected communities.

Citizen Dilemmas

Inhabitants of the towns are not merely static NPCs; they now have dilemmas that players must navigate. This feature adds a narrative depth to the game, requiring players to make decisions that can affect the morale and welfare of their citizens. Addressing citizen dilemmas can lead to varying outcomes, fostering a more interactive and engaging environment.

Town Economy

The revamped town economy is another exciting aspect of the Settlement Overhaul. Players can now manage their towns’ economic systems, influencing trade, resources, and overall prosperity. This economic depth adds a layer of realism and complexity to town management, as players must balance resources and needs to ensure their towns thrive. Engaging with the economy will become a focal point for players looking to optimize their settlements.

Upgrade Buildings

Building upgrades are another crucial feature of the Settlement Overhaul. Players can now enhance their structures, which not only improves aesthetics but also functionality. Upgrading buildings can lead to better resource production, improved citizen satisfaction, and overall town development. This feature encourages players to invest time and resources into their towns, fostering a sense of ownership and accomplishment.

Huge Robot Towns

The introduction of huge robot towns is a fascinating aspect of the update. These towns offer players a unique environment to explore and interact with, providing new challenges and opportunities. The presence of robot towns adds diversity to the game world, ensuring that players have a variety of experiences as they traverse different settlements.

Improved Snapping

Improved snapping mechanics are a welcome addition for players who enjoy building and customizing their towns. This feature allows for more precise placement of buildings and structures, making it easier to create visually appealing layouts. The refined snapping system enhances the creative aspect of town management, encouraging players to experiment with their designs.

New Utilities

The introduction of new utilities provides players with additional options for enhancing their settlements. These utilities can improve the quality of life for citizens and contribute to the overall efficiency of the town. Players can explore various utilities that fit their towns’ specific needs, adding yet another layer of strategic planning to the game.

Settlement Threats

Settlement threats introduce an element of danger and urgency to town management. Players must stay vigilant and prepared for potential risks that could impact their settlements. This feature not only creates tension but also encourages players to engage more deeply with their town’s defense strategies, ensuring they are always ready to protect their citizens.

Weathered Materials

The incorporation of weathered materials adds a new aesthetic dimension to building and customizing towns. Players can use these materials to create unique, visually striking structures that tell a story of their settlements’ history. This feature enhances the overall immersion, as players can craft towns that reflect their journey within the No Man’s Sky universe.

Robot Base Parts

With the addition of robot base parts, players have even more options for building and customizing their towns. These parts can be used to create unique structures that fit the futuristic and imaginative themes of No Man’s Sky. Incorporating robot elements into town designs adds a layer of creativity that players can explore.

Inhabitants Details

The details surrounding inhabitants have been significantly expanded, enriching the narrative aspect of the game. Players can now learn more about the backgrounds, personalities, and needs of their citizens. This deeper connection to the inhabitants leads to more meaningful interactions and decisions, making town management a more engaging experience.

Conclusion

The Settlement Overhaul in No Man’s Sky is a comprehensive update that significantly enhances the gameplay experience. With features such as owning multiple towns, managing economies, and navigating citizen dilemmas, players are presented with a wealth of new opportunities for exploration and creativity. The strategic elements introduced, including squadron defenses and settlement threats, ensure that players remain engaged and challenged. As No Man’s Sky continues to evolve, this update stands out as a testament to Hello Games’ commitment to delivering a rich and immersive gaming experience for its players. With these exciting new features, players can look forward to a deeper, more rewarding journey through the cosmos.
